新聞中心

EEPW首頁(yè) > 嵌入式系統(tǒng) > 設(shè)計(jì)應(yīng)用 > 學(xué)習(xí)51系列單片機(jī)個(gè)人經(jīng)驗(yàn)

學(xué)習(xí)51系列單片機(jī)個(gè)人經(jīng)驗(yàn)

作者: 時(shí)間:2016-11-26 來(lái)源:網(wǎng)絡(luò) 收藏
本人從事單片機(jī)相關(guān)工作多年,首先是從51系列單片機(jī)開(kāi)始學(xué)習(xí)的。自己想把學(xué)習(xí)經(jīng)驗(yàn)寫下來(lái),與大家共同探討學(xué)習(xí)單片機(jī)的捷徑。

具體如下:

本文引用地址:http://butianyuan.cn/article/201611/321875.htm

1、學(xué)習(xí)電子技術(shù)基礎(chǔ)知識(shí),如電路、模擬電路和數(shù)字電路。這是學(xué)習(xí)電類相關(guān)專業(yè)的基礎(chǔ)。

2、學(xué)習(xí)計(jì)算機(jī)硬件知識(shí),如計(jì)算機(jī)的簡(jiǎn)單組成原理(只需要了解),當(dāng)然要知道CPU是什么?總線是什么?一些相關(guān)概念.

3、程序編寫的相關(guān)知識(shí),主要是匯編語(yǔ)言和C語(yǔ)言。了解結(jié)構(gòu)化語(yǔ)言的程序設(shè)計(jì)方法,也就是三種結(jié)構(gòu)(順序結(jié)構(gòu)、分支結(jié)構(gòu)(或稱選擇結(jié)構(gòu))、循環(huán)結(jié)構(gòu)),會(huì)一些常用的算法。

4、以上是基礎(chǔ),有了這些基礎(chǔ),學(xué)習(xí)51單片機(jī)就只要花幾周的時(shí)間就能上手。但學(xué)習(xí)單片機(jī)時(shí),主要從單片機(jī)的存儲(chǔ)器開(kāi)始,其中特殊功能寄存器是重點(diǎn),學(xué)會(huì)之后,就可以學(xué)習(xí)單片機(jī)的基礎(chǔ)部分了,主要是四個(gè)部分:51單片機(jī)I/O口的使用、中斷的使用、定時(shí)器的使用、外部器件的擴(kuò)展。這些部分都可以用軟件仿真(可以用proteus軟件)。

5、可以買一兩塊廉價(jià)的單片機(jī)開(kāi)發(fā)板,用廉價(jià)的方法(可以用熱轉(zhuǎn)印法做PCB板)仿制一些更簡(jiǎn)單的實(shí)驗(yàn)功能板,開(kāi)始做板時(shí)千萬(wàn)不做得太復(fù)雜,我?guī)н^(guò)的很多學(xué)生中,有少部分人總是覺(jué)得太簡(jiǎn)單了,做個(gè)復(fù)雜的,結(jié)果做了個(gè)把星期,沒(méi)有成功,最后只有放棄。還有一點(diǎn)很重要,就是用PROTEUS仿真時(shí),最好只做單一功能的仿真,否則可能與實(shí)際在硬件上做的結(jié)果不一樣.

6、從網(wǎng)上下載一些實(shí)例進(jìn)行研究學(xué)習(xí),不斷提高。



評(píng)論


技術(shù)專區(qū)

關(guān)閉